About this Episode

Host Brian Baxter interviewed John Kinzenbaw, founder of Kinze and classic tractor collector. John shares the story of his company and the history of one of his favorite classic tractors, his 1970 John Deere 4520.

The 4520 was build from 1969 to 1970 with a total production of 7,894. They have a John Deere 6-cylinder, 404 cubic-inch, turbocharged diesel engine that can do 111 horsepower on the drawbar and 123 horsepower on the PTO. Back in 1972 this tractor would have cost you $11,600 US dollars or about $71,000 US dollars in 2019.
